Visual Paradigm ArchiMate 建模與 AI 集成:全面功能評估指南

1. 總結

Visual Paradigm (VP) 已確立自身作為企業架構建模的認證且全面的環境。最近,它經歷了重大轉變,深度整合了AI 集成,實現了圖表創建、語義分析和影響評估的自動化。作為一個The Open Group 認證工具,Visual Paradigm 是遵循ArchiMate 3.1和最新ArchiMate 4標準的組織首選。

本指南將從三個領域評估該工具的功能:核心合規性ArchiMate 4 增強功能,以及AI 驅動的智慧,為現代企業架構師提供工作流程、關鍵概念和可執行策略。


2. 核心 ArchiMate 合規性與標準支援

Visual Paradigm 是首款提供 ArchiMate 規範完整認證的建模工具,確保企業模型的語法和語義正確性。

ArchiMate Diagrams example

2.1 完整規範涵蓋

  • 支援的標準:ArchiMate 3.1 和 ArchiMate 4(預發行版/快照版)。

  • 詞彙與符號:該工具支援完整的詞彙庫,包括:

    • 業務層:業務角色、人員、課程、職位。

    • 應用層:服務、業務功能、互動。

    • 技術層:軟體架構元素、硬體節點、資料儲存

    • 擴充功能:策略、動機(目標、驅動因素)、執行與遷移

  • 模型驗證:內建驗證工具可自動根據標準規則檢查模型(例如,驗證一個商業服務正確包含應用服務),在發佈前提醒使用者存在斷裂的相依性或遺漏的元件。

2.2 互操作性

  • 原生多重性:使用者可直接在連接器與註解上定義精確的基數限制(例如,1..10..n),以明確表達嚴謹的結構關係。

  • 可追溯性:該工具維持端到端的可追溯性,允許ArchiMate模型、BPMN圖形與UML模型之間建立關聯。某一領域的變更會自動傳播至相關圖形。

  • 交換格式:支援模型交換檔案格式(MXF)XMI,以實現不同工具或家具圖庫之間的無縫匯入與匯出。


3. ArchiMate 4:統一領域與六邊形框架

Visual Paradigm 18.0 引入下一代 ArhchiMate 4 支援,擺脫僵化的層級結構,轉向更具彈性、以需求為導向的方法。

3.1 統一領域方法

  • 概念:從傳統的三個獨立層級(商業、應用、技術)加上策略,轉向更具彈性的「共同領域」元素僅需定義一次,即可根據上下文在多個視圖中使用,而不僅僅是技術堆疊。

  • 工作流程範例:

    1. 定義一個目標在策略層中。

    2. 定義一個業務流程在業務層中,用以實現該目標的業務流程。

    3. 定義一個服務在共用領域中,將流程與技術實現連結的服務。

    4. 該模型有效,因為共用領域會動態聚合這些視圖,防止「動機」與「實現」之間出現孤島現象。

3.2 六邊形框架

  • 目的:一個專注於成果而非僅僅是結構。它能呈現架構決策如何導致特定的商業成果。

  • 實施:使用者可將元素映射至六邊形視圖,以顯示從戰略目標 業務能力, 應用程式 IT系統的流程。這有助於利益相關者看到「整體圖像」的整合。

3.3 高階視角管理

Various viewpoints are provided when generating Architecture diagrams.

  • 官方視角:完全支援所有標準視角(例如:分層、物理、應用程式使用、技術使用)。

  • 自訂視角建立:

    • 使用者可透過選擇特定元素子集來建立自訂視角(例如:僅限於安全風險與存取控制功能的「安全視角」)。

    • 約束調色板:確保建模者僅能放置允許的元素(例如,防止業務分析師將技術伺服器拖曳至高階策略圖表上)。


4. AI整合:自動化企業架構

Visual Paradigm的AI引擎專門針對ArchiMate與UML標準訓練而成,與一般性大型語言模型有所區別。它專注於將自然語言轉換為結構化且符合規範的產物。

4.1 AI ArchiMate產生器

  • 功能:將高階需求描述或主題文字轉換為完整的建模圖表。

  • 範例輸入: 「設計我們付款處理系統的視圖,包含銀行閘道、詐欺檢測服務以及雲端後端。」

  • 輸出:AI會自動產生相關元素(應用服務、硬體、資料儲存)並繪製正確的關係連接器(實現、使用、關聯)。

  • 獨特賣點:它會強制執行語義規則;對於無關元素,不會產生無效的連接類型。

4.2 自動化觀點產生

  • 功能:使用者可在對話式介面中描述期望的觀點,工具會自動產生對應的圖表。

  • 工作流程:

    1. 提示:「產生客戶登入模組的技術使用視圖。」

    2. 結果:工具會過濾龐大的模型,僅提取相關的技術節點及其使用實例,並以正確的符號顯示。

4.3 對話式編輯(AI聊天機器人)

  • 自然語言精煉:使用者可透過聊天指令直接與圖表互動,無需點擊複雜的選單。

  • 功能:

    • 「將名為『客戶支援人員』的參與者加入主要流程中。」

    • 「將服務A重新命名為『付款閘道 v2』。」

    • 「根據標準設計模式,將『訂單處理』分解為三個子流程。」

4.4 架構評估與影響分析

  • 邏輯缺口檢測:AI會掃描圖表中的缺陷,例如遺漏的多重性(例如未明確指定流程是執行一次還是多次),或高可用性設計中的「單點故障」。

  • 模式建議: 如果在沒有治理的情況下檢測到迴圈,AI會建議類似以下的設計模式 MVC 或 六邊形架構.

  • 智能影響分析: 以普通英文呈現查詢結果。

    • 查詢: 「如果我們停用計費系統,會發生什麼情況?」

    • 答案: 引擎會標示出4個受影響的業務流程、2個遭違反的服務介面,以及1個面臨風險的戰略目標,並立即計算出連鎖反應。


5. 战略工作流程與TOGAF整合

Visual Paradigm旨在加速 TOGAF ADM (架構開發方法)。

5.1 與TOGAF連結

  • 需求收集: 使用AI根據利害關係人輸入產生需求,自動建立 架構願景 以及 業務架構 模型。

  • 遷移規劃: 使用 實施與遷移 視角來建立逐步轉換圖表,利用AI產生從基準狀態移動至目標狀態所需的變更序列。

  • 利害關係人關注事項: 使用約束調色板功能,將特定利害關係人(例如CIO與CTO)對應至特定客製化視角。

5.2 跨模型可追溯性

確保策略不會與實施相矛盾。該工具建立了一條「黃金線索」,讓架構師可以點擊策略目標並精確查看哪些應用程式以及資料儲存被建議用來達成該目標,反之亦然,可追溯任何現有的IT負債阻礙目標達成的問題。


6. 關鍵概念摘要表

功能類別 關鍵概念 實務效益
認證 開放群組認證 確保符合ArchiMate 3.1與4的語法/語意規範。
建模 統一領域 消除策略、業務、應用程式與技術之間的孤島。
可視化 六邊形 清楚地呈現成果與決策理由。
AI生成 文字轉模型 將原型設計的建模時間從數天減少至數分鐘。
驗證 智慧合規 自動檢查遺漏的連結、無效的多重性以及損壞的視圖。
互動 對話式AI 允許非建模人員使用自然語言來優化圖表。
分析 影響分析 在實施前預測變更的後果。

7. 實施路線圖

  1. 部署: 安裝 Visual Paradigm 企業建模工具。

  2. 標準化: 根據開放集團認證審查組織標準。

  3. 模型遷移: 匯入舊有的 UML/BPMN 模型,並追蹤至 ArchiMate 3/4 標準。

  4. AI 訓練(可選): 如需要,可針對特定組織詞彙微調 AI。

  5. 試行工作流程: 使用 AI 產生器,從需求文件建立新的高階架構。

  6. 驗證: 執行內建驗證工具,確保所有連接均為有效的 ArchiMate 4 關係。


8. 結論

Visual Paradigm 代表了企業架構建模的當前頂峰。透過結合開放集團認證尖端 AI,解決了架構建模中長期存在的「垃圾進,垃圾出」問題。轉向ArchiMate 4 統一領域使得建模更具彈性且以成果為導向,同時由 AI 驅動的批判與生成功能大幅縮短了架構計畫的價值實現時間。

對於希望現代化其 EA 實務、採用統一領域方法,或僅僅加快圖表創建速度的組織而言,Visual Paradigm 是推薦工具。

您準備好探索特定工作流程了嗎?請查看官方工具指南或深入探索AI 文件.


參考清單